Yin Zhen (79–162), courtesy name Daozhen, was a native of Wuxian Commandery (present-day Zheng'an County, Guizhou Province) in the Eastern Han Dynasty.

He was born into the Yin family, one of the "four major families" of the Han Dynasty in Guizhou at that time (the story of the first migration of Guizhou caused the four major families in the previous article of this issue), and he was the first famous Confucian scholar, writer, educator and calligrapher in Guizhou who went out of the mountains to inquire about the Central Plains culture.

He once served as Shang Shu Chenglang and Jingzhou Assassin History, and was the originator of humanities in Guizhou.

Yin Zhen came from a rich family but did not have a clumsy habit, and was intelligent and studious since childhood.

At the age of 20, he already had a considerable foundation and was famous in the countryside near and far, but he was not satisfied, thinking that he lived in the wilderness.

So he resolutely trekked thousands of miles to Luoyang to learn art.

After all the hardships along the way, after arriving in Luoyang, he worshiped Xu Shen as his teacher!

Who is Xu Shen? It was the one who wrote the Shuowen Jiezi and the Five Classics of Different Meanings, who was a famous Confucian master and scribe at that time.

We can all speculate on how difficult it would take for a 20-year-old young man from the wilderness to learn from contemporary Confucianism. But Yin Zhen still succeeded.

After Yin Zhen visited his teacher, he got up early and went to bed late every day, and followed Xu Shen to study Confucian classics and philology, because he was diligent and studious, and his progress was very fast.

According to records, during his study, Xu Shen wrote the "Explanation of Words in The Sayings", so we also have reason to believe that there are also some credits for Yin Zhen in the "Explanation of Words", perhaps collecting information, or sorting, or perhaps part of him writing.

At the same time, under the guidance of Xu Shen, Yin Zhen studied seal calligraphy and practiced calligraphy, and his calligraphy skills were greatly improved, and he became a famous calligrapher, especially a fine calligrapher.

Later calligraphy monographs of the Southern and Northern Dynasties period, the Tang Dynasty's "Essential Records of the Law Books", and the Qing Dynasty's "Guangjin Shiyunfu" all have the name of Yin Zhen and contain Yin Zhen's calligraphy works.

In 107 AD, the 28-year-old Yin Zhen finally returned from his studies in Luoyang, and he did not forget that his hometown returned to Wushu, and was warmly welcomed by the people of his hometown, and Yin Zhen also set up a museum to receive apprentices in the "Hand-built Caotang Sanyao" in WushuBa as everyone expected.

The footprints covered Yelang (Tongzi), Wu (Zheng'an), Nanpingjun (Chongqing Nanchuan), Yan (Zunyi) and other counties, so "there was a learning in the southern region".

Yin Zhen is one of the founders of early education in Guizhou, known as "Southern Region Knowledge and Learning from the Beginning", which has a far-reaching influence on the culture of southwest China.

"Whoever belongs to the old county of Mu Mu is not called a first teacher without land."

In fact, before the Republic of China, many areas in the southwest had Yin Zhen Ancestral Hall, and the local Confucian Temple without Yin Zhen Ancestral Hall would also have Yin Zhen's sacrifice tablet.

This also reflects the admiration for Yin Zhen in later generations.

In 153 AD, Yin Zhen, who was already in his seventies, worshiped Ying Feng as a teacher in Wuling County (present-day Xiangxi, Hunan, and Qiandongnan, Guizhou), studied Tuwei (theology at that time), and mastered the three talents of "heaven and earth people".

It is generally believed that Yin Zhen's education is divided into two stages.

The first stage is Mongolian studies, where students are mainly literate and literate, of course, writing the orthographic small seal, and receiving some simple sentence reading, rhyme and literary knowledge in the process of literacy and writing. Because Yin Zhen himself is good at calligraphy and has high requirements for students, most of his students have high calligraphy attainments.

In the second stage, students mainly study Confucian classics such as the Analects and the Book of Filial Piety, and conduct a more systematic Confucian moral education for students. Let the students "cultivate the ten righteousness to rule the seven emotions", the ten righteous ones, "fatherly kindness, filial piety, brotherhood, brotherhood, husband righteousness, women listening, changhui, young shun, junren, and subject loyalty"; the seven lovers, "joy, anger, sorrow, fear, love, evil, desire" also.

Yin Zhen ran schools, preached, taught, solved puzzles, and enlightened and indoctrinated in the land of Sangzi, "raising schools and gradually moving their customs.".

The Nanyi border people in the barbaric land subtly accepted the civilization, morality and customs of the Central Plains at that time.

Yin Zhen's personal deeds, words and deeds, filial piety to her parents and brothers, love for her brothers, sisters and nephews, as well as loyalty to her duties, making friends and trustworthiness, and being humble and kind to the people, have all been recognized by local officials and township party public opinion as models of "filial piety and honesty", and their reputation has spread far and wide.

In the Eastern Han Dynasty, there was no imperial examination system, the implementation of the system of "filial piety and honesty", Yin Zhen was Xu Shengao disciple and a famous teacher, not only a rich and noble son, but also had the virtue of enlightenment and enlightenment, the good deeds of filial piety, and had a high reputation in counties and counties, so the magistrates were recommended to the imperial court for their proficiency in scriptures and were selected to enter the discipline of literature.

After Yin Zhen was hired by the imperial court, he first served as a Shangshu Lang and then an official to jingzhou.

When Yin Zhen was appointed as the assassin of Jingzhou, his rank was originally 600 stones, but the imperial court gave him 2,000 stones, which is like today's county magistrate enjoying the treatment of provincial governor, which can be described as a humble weight and a reward.

This is inseparable from Yin Zhen's cultivation of "self-cultivation, family unity, governance of the country, and peace in the world" in Confucianism, and the Jingwei wizards who rule officials with Confucianism.

Yin Zhen resigned from his official duties and returned to his hometown, returned to his old business, and renamed the original academy "Wu Ben Tang", committed to educating people. He died in 162 AD and was buried in WuBentang at the age of 84.

Yin Zhen's travels have an important influence on Chinese history, and many later history books have recorded Yin Zhen, and authoritative dictionaries such as the modern "dictionary of Chinese famous names" and "Cihai" also have special articles.

Yin Zhen and the contemporaneous Sheren and Sheng Lan were called "Han Sanxian" by posterity, and the Han Sanxian Ancestral Hall in Zunyi district commemorates these three sages.

In order to commemorate him during the Tang Dynasty, in the sixteenth year of Zhenguan, he named his birthplace Zhenzhou, which was changed many times, and after the Song Dynasty, it was mostly Zhenzhou and belonged to Bozhou.

Later, in the 32nd year of the Republic of China (1943 AD), the then Guizhou provincial government "specially submitted to the quasi-central government, divided a part of Zheng'an County, and set up a new county, called Daozhen County", which continues to this day.

Daozhen became the only county in the country named after a person, in honor of this great Guizhou education pioneer and humanistic ancestor Yin Zhen (whose character Daozhen).
